4 Regina families receive keys to Habitat for Humanity homes
Four families in Regina are official homeowners after receiving keys to their new Habitat for Humanity homes at a special ceremony today.

The province, through Saskatchewan Housing Corporation, contributed $260,000 to help the agency construct the four homes located at 1033 Edgar St.
The four units are part of Habitat's multi-unit family housing development, Haultain Crossing, which will house a total of 62 Habitat partner families upon completion.
Grade 11 and 12 students in Regina who are interested in the construction and trades industry helped build the homes.
